- What is Inhibrx Biosciences, Inc.'s business segments — nonoperating income (expense)?
- Inhibrx Biosciences, Inc. (INBX) reported business segments — nonoperating income (expense) of -$2.51M in Q1 2026.
- How has Inhibrx Biosciences, Inc.'s business segments — nonoperating income (expense) changed year-over-year?
- Inhibrx Biosciences, Inc.'s business segments — nonoperating income (expense) decreased by 513.2% year-over-year, from -$410K to -$2.51M.
- What does business segments — nonoperating income (expense) mean?
- This metric includes financial results from activities outside the company's core business operations, such as interest income, interest expense, and foreign exchange gains or losses. It reflects the impact of capital structure and treasury management on the company's bottom line. Investors use this to isolate the performance of the core business from financial market fluctuations.
